Screen savers

Summer television shows to heat up your living room this season.

Ah, summer television, a desolate wasteland of reruns and home and gardening shows. And if there is something good on, who has time to sit down and watch it? But in this wasteland are of few oases at least worth adding to your Hulu queue.

"Scoundrels" - "Scoundrels" comes across as if someone stole the plot of "Arrested Development" and made it somber. Starring Oscar nominee Virginia Madsen as the matriarch of a family forced to change its lifestyle after their father is sent to prison, "Scoundrels" provides good characters, beautiful settings and a few good laughs.
Sundays at 8 p.m. on ABC, also available at ABC.com

"True Blood"- Now in its third season, my biggest qualm with "True Blood" is that I can't watch it. I'm currently catching up on season 2 on DVD. But if the people at "True Blood" continue to provide over-the-top amounts of blood, sex and crazy characters, I can wait patiently.
Sundays at 8 p.m. on HBO, also available on HBO on Demand

"Good Guys" - "Good Guys" pulls from old buddy cop films to put together Bradley Whitford and Colin Hanks as a new comedic partnership on the force. I'm with the general population in saying that there are too many police serials on TV, but I'd follow these actors to the end of the Earth.
Mondays at 8 p.m. on Fox, also available at Fox.com

"Pretty Little Liars" - I haven't watched this one yet, but if my Twitter feed tells me anything, it's that "Pretty Little Liars" is the summer's "Gossip Girl." That's enough information to keep me away from it, but to each his own. Fans of the high life, high spending and high drama, will enjoy this one.
Tuesdays at 7 p.m. on ABC Family, also available at abcfamily.com

"Vanguard" - Ask me what I'm watching this summer and I'll immediately go on a tangent about "Vanguard." In it's fourth season, I just found "Vanguard" when Hulu recommended it to me. The show has four in house journalists that cover current world issues for this documentary show. Although sometimes disturbing, "Vanguard" provides an escape form the fluff we call reality TV.
Wednesday at 9 p.m. on Current TV, also available on Hulu.com

"Mad Men" - About to start it's fourth season, "Mad Men" is the biggest hit AMC has, or probably, will ever see. Stylish, suave, sultry; this show is loved for its distinct style. If you haven't seen it yet, AMC will be airing marathons of the first three seasons in the beginning of July.
Premieres July 25 on AMC.
